GHSA-rvp4-r3g6-8hxq: Insufficiently Protected Credentials via Insecure Temporary File in org.apache.nifi:nifi-single-user-utils

### Impact `org.apache.nifi.authentication.single.user.writer.StandardLoginCredentialsWriter` contains a local information disclosure vulnerability due to writing credentials (username and password) to a file that is readable by all other users on unix-like systems. On unix-like systems, the system's temporary directory is shared between all users on that system. Mitel 6800/6900 Series SIP Phones Backdoor Access

Mitel 6800/6900 Series SIP Phones excluding 6970 and Mitel 6900 Series IP (MiNet) Phones have a flow to spawn a telnet backdoor on the device with a static root password enabled. Affected versions include Rel 5.1 SP8 (5.1.0.8016) and earlier, Rel 6.0 (6.0.0.368) to 6.1 HF4 (6.1.0.165), and MiNet 1.8.0.12 and earlier.

Verbatim Executive Fingerprint Secure SSD GDMSFE01-INI3637-C VER1.1 Insufficient Verification

When analyzing the Verbatim Executive Fingerprint Secure SSD, Matthias Deeg found out that the content of the emulated CD-ROM drive containing the Windows and macOS client software can be manipulated. The content of this emulated CD-ROM drive is stored as ISO-9660 image in the "hidden" sectors of the USB drive that can only be accessed using special IOCTL commands, or when installing the drive in an external disk enclosure.

CVE-2022-31795: Technical Advisory – FUJITSU CentricStor Control Center <= V8.1 – Unauthenticated Command Injection

An issue was discovered on Fujitsu ETERNUS CentricStor CS8000 (Control Center) devices before 8.1A SP02 P04. The vulnerability resides in the grel_finfo function in grel.php. An attacker is able to influence the username (user), password (pw), and file-name (file) parameters and inject special characters such as semicolons, backticks, or command-substitution sequences in order to force the application to execute arbitrary commands.
